Evergreen Tomato
Prices start at : 4.25 USD / / pkt

The Gleckler catalogue described it as a "strange tomato that refuses to change colour" and only turns a pale yellowish green when ripe. Indeterminate vines. Old variety introduced by Gleckler Seedsmen in 1956.
  • Botanical Name: Solanum lycopersicum 'Evergreen'

Gold Ball Turnip
Prices start at : 2.75 USD / / pkt

Good keeper for winter storage. The roots can reach 10cm/4" in diameter but for best flavour and sweetness dig them when they are 8cm/3". An heirloom variety from the 1850s with yellow skin and golden-yellow flesh.
  • Botanical Name: Brassica napus 'Gold Ball'

Rapini
Prices start at : 2.75 USD / / pkt

Popular Italian appetizer served with garlic and olive oil. Sown in early spring for harvest before hot weather or in mid-to-late summer for fall harvest. Flowering stems and leaves have pleasant bitter flavour when cooked, steamed or sauteed.
  • Botanical Name: Brassica rapa (Ruvo)
